Artwork. 964. A number of levels varieties a line, which can be both direct or collateral. A immediate line is constituted through the series of degrees among ascendants and descendants. A collateral line is that constituted by the number of levels between people that are not ascendants and descendants, but who originate from a typical ancestor. (916a) Artwork. 965. The direct line is possibly descending or ascending. The former unites The pinnacle of your family with those who descend from him. The latter binds an individual with These from whom he descends. (917) Artwork. 966. In the road, as quite a few degrees are counted as you can find generations or people, excluding the progenitor. While in the direct line, ascent is made into the prevalent ancestor. So, the child is a single diploma removed from the dad or mum, two within the grandfather, and 3 from The nice-grandparent. During the collateral line, ascent is made to your prevalent ancestor after which you can descent is produced to the individual with whom the computation would be to be manufactured.

The “conventional deduction” is a hard and fast amount which might be instantly deducted with the gross estate in the deceased particular person, irrespective of actual fees or losses. During the context on the Philippines’ estate tax, the normal deduction beneath the Prepare Law is Php five million.

Web estate, Alternatively, is basically what’s remaining on the gross estate All things considered the allowable deductions are subtracted from it. Frequent deductions include the conventional deduction in the quantity of ₱5 million; statements in opposition to the estate, like debts; unpaid mortgages, taxes, and casualty losses; as well as spouse and children household, that's similar to its present fair sector price.
